Add CLNP PDU types other than DT and ER.
Fix the TPDU code numeric value to be "0x%x" rather than "Ox%x".
Add a COL_INFO field for CLNP PDUs whose payload we don't dissect as
COTP.
Don't dissect segments other than the first derived PDU of a segmented
CLNP PDU (just as we do with fragments other than the first fragment of
a fragmented IP datagram).
